async callMethod(method, params, options) {
const cacheKey = JSON.stringify({ method, params, options });
if (this.cache.has(cacheKey)) {
return this.cache.get(cacheKey);
}
const makeRequest = async () => {
try {
const response = await this.makeRPCCall(method, params, options);
const result = response.data.result;
this.cache.set(cacheKey, result);
return result;
}
catch (error) {
if (error.response) {
throw new Error(`BitcoinCore RPC Error: ${error.response.data.error.message} (Code: ${error.response.data.error.code})`);
}
else if (error.request) {
throw new Error(`BitcoinCore Connection Error: No response from server`);
}
else {
throw new Error(`BitcoinCore Request Error: ${error.message}`);
}
}
};
try {
return await makeRequest();
}
catch (error) {
if (error.message.includes('BitcoinCore Connection Error')) {
this.pendingRequests.push({ method, params, options });
await this.waitForNode();
return this.callMethod(method, params, options);
}
else {
throw error;
}
}
}
async waitForNode() {
while (true) {
try {
console.log('Attempting to connect to the node...');
await this.makeRPCCall("ping");
console.log('Connection successful.');
break;
}
catch {
console.log('Failed to connect to the node. Retrying in 5 seconds...');
await new Promise((resolve) => setTimeout(resolve, 5000));
}
}
while (this.pendingRequests.length > 0) {
const request = this.pendingRequests.shift();
if (request) {
await this.callMethod(request.method, request.params, request.options);
}
}
}
makeRPCCall(method, params, options) {
const auth = {
username: this.config.username,
password: this.config.password,
};
const wallet = options?.wallet ?? this.config.wallet;
const url = wallet ? `${this.url}/wallet/${wallet}` : this.url;
return axios_1.default.post(url, {
jsonrpc: '1.0',
id: `${Date.now()}`,
method,
params: params ?? [],
}, { auth });
}
